WebOct 29, 2024 · Many Hindus celebrate their birthdays by performing special rituals or prayers, or by fasting and/or donating to charity. Some Hindus also celebrate their birthdays with a special meal or party. There is no single way to celebrate a Hindu birthday, and each person may celebrate in a way that is most meaningful to them. WebDec 7, 2015 · On a child's birthday in India, he or she often wears new, colorful clothes to school in lieu of a uniform. Birthday parties call for dishes like biryani, or spicy fried rice, chicken, mutton, and vegetables.
